Private Companies in Focus

Private operators and suppliers that help round out the coverage map around the public names above.

Charter Manufacturing

Privately held metals and manufacturing platform spanning steel, wire, and fabricated products.

Coilplus

Privately held processor of coated, cold-rolled, and specialty flat-rolled steel products.

Mill Steel Company

Independent flat-rolled steel distributor and processor serving OEM and fabrication customers.

MST Steel

Private steel service center focused on coils, sheets, and tubing for industrial buyers.

Steel Warehouse

Private steel processor and distributor with toll processing and logistics services.

WireCo

Privately owned manufacturer of wire and synthetic rope products for industrial markets.
